This Icelandic-Canadian duo is a collaboration between percussionist Victoria (Olafson) Sparks and clarinetist Cathy (Christianson) Wood. (Our mothers are Icelandic, so those are the family names on our maternal sides) The unusual combination of clarinet and marimba/percussion and the limited repertoire for this instrumentation sparked a series of commissions for duo Viðarneisti (Icelandic for “wood spark”). The inaugural project and resulting piece by Fjóla Evans commissioned with the support of the Canada Council. Since then, this group has performed as part of the Nuna (Now) Icelandic Arts Convergence, the Millenium Library Concert Series, as well as several individual chamber music recitals. This summer, the duo will be featured guest artists at the 2018 International Clarinet Association conference in Ostend, Belgium. As part of this performance they will be giving a world premier performance of a new work by Kenley Kristofferson.  Viðarneisti’s repertoire and performance has been made possible through the generous support of the Canada Council for the Arts, the University of Manitoba, and Brandon University.
